Tackling Common Challenges with Printable HTV

Even the most advanced tools sometimes face challenges, and Printable HTV is no exception. Print quality can sometimes be compromised. Factors like ink type, printer compatibility, and even environmental conditions can impact the output.

  • Resolution Settings: Always ensure your design’s resolution is optimized for Printable HTV. The ideal DPI (dots per inch) can significantly enhance clarity and sharpness. Refer to this guide on print resolution for in-depth insights.
  • Test Prints: Before a full-fledged print, always conduct a test to check for color accuracy and clarity. This can save time and material costs in the long run.
  • Ink Type: Ensure you’re using compatible inks for your Printable HTV. Not all inks adhere well to every material.

Overcoming Material Compatibility with Printable HTV

With a plethora of materials available, compatibility with Printable HTV can sometimes be a stumbling block. Here’s how you can address this:

  • Material Database: Always refer to the Printable HTV manufacturer’s material compatibility list. This is usually provided in the product documentation or on their official website.
  • Temperature Settings: Different materials might require varying heat press temperatures. An insightful temperature guide can assist in getting the best results.
  • Press Time: Understand the optimal duration to press a material. Over-pressing or under-pressing can lead to compatibility issues.

Best Practices for Storage and Maintenance of Printable HTV

Proper storage and maintenance can greatly prolong the life of your Printable HTV, ensuring consistent quality over time.

  • Moisture Control: Store Printable HTV in a dry place. Moisture can compromise adhesive properties and print quality.
  • Temperature Regulation: Extreme temperatures, either too cold or too hot, can affect the material structure. Ensure a stable environment.
  • Regular Cleaning: Clean your Printable HTV rolls from dust and debris to prevent any potential print disruptions.

Solving Adhesion Problems in Printable HTV

One of the common challenges with Printable HTV is ensuring the design adheres well to the substrate. Here’s how professionals tackle this:

  • Surface Preparation: Ensure the substrate is clean and free from oils or residues. This ensures maximum adhesion.
  • Correct Pressure: Using the right amount of pressure during heat pressing is crucial. Too much or too little can impact adhesion.
  • Adhesion Agents: Some products in the market can enhance the adhesion properties of Printable HTV. Make sure to choose agents specifically designed for the type of material you are working with.
